Innovative Testing of NASA’s X-59
NASA’s X-59 aircraft has taken a significant step in aviation technology by conducting a flight test while still in the hangar. This remarkable achievement showcases how advancements in aerospace engineering can lead to innovative testing methods. The X-59 is designed to fly at supersonic speeds without creating the disruptive sonic booms typical of such aircraft.
The testing involved simulating high-altitude cruising conditions over California. This ground-based test allows engineers to gather vital data and refine the aircraft’s performance parameters. The X-59 aims to pave the way for future supersonic travel that is both quiet and efficient. By focusing on reducing noise pollution, NASA’s project could revolutionize air travel for commercial airlines in the years to come.
